Prime Minister Sir Keir Starmer has announced he will allow the US to use British bases for 'defensive' strikes on Iranian missile sites, but says the UK government 'will not join offensive action now'.
Donald Trump says he’s ’very disappointed’ in Starmer and condemned the delay in making that decision.
So is the UK at war with Iran and what does it mean for the UK-US special relationship?
On this episode of Talking Politics Robert speaks to Julie Etchingham who is in Erbil, northern Iraq, about the escalating war in the Middle East and what it means for Starmer.
